I use a wooden boken, it is a practice sword, very realistic looking. You can get one with a scabbard for a pretty low price. There are pix of my costume on this section under Deathstroke Origins pictures.
 
FYI: Rhode Island Comiccon probably won't let you in the door with a metal sword, regardless of sharpness or peace bonding. They also run Terrorcon and we had to go through metal detectors to get in.

I'll be there with my peace-bonded-bokken and all my knives remade in resin.
